Excellent place for food. A restaurant for people who like to eat tasty things that give you a filled feeling of silence, not just fullness... You can find other gourmet restaurants in Bucharest that are these good, but at much higher prices (up to 50% more, I would say. I don't know a gourmet restaurant in Bucharest where you can eat a course, a dessert and drink a glass of wine for 50 Lei... So far I had the salmon and the beef, but also tasted the pasta and the turkey salad. My favorite by far is the beef in the picture (juicy and really delicious with a slighly sweet wine sauce and the frangipane dessert, although the other two are also great. I also liked that everything has the recommendations of the studio in the menu, it is a nice and helpful note: I definitely come back until I try everything in the menu...
